Hi, i have a MR2 g limited mark 2 . . . . . . could anyone tell me where to check power steering fluid levels?

also apparently there is a circuit/switch for the power steering pump that often goes defective or sticks...could someone assist as where this is situated?

Power steering fluid lives under the front bonnet, remove the spare wheel, plastic surround too, it's the round silver one to the right of the Battery,

The sticky part.....only thing i can think of is power steering relay, i've heard they can be dodgy and also ECU, if it helps i have both but they are from a rev 3 turbo.

If you are having issues with the PS light coming on and its not working, to free the relay up turn your ignition on and off rapidly for about 20 times and this normally cures the issue.
